    About Geliy

    Geliy, a name that evokes a sense of brilliance and warmth, offers a unique alternative for parents drawn to names with a luminous meaning. Its Greek roots, signifying "shining" or "radiant," infuse it with an inherent positivity. While sharing a similar glow with names like Helios, Geliy carries a distinctive, less common sound, particularly in English-speaking regions. This makes it an excellent choice for those seeking a bright, uncommon name that stands out without feeling overly invented. It feels both mid-century charming and subtly modern, appealing to parents who appreciate a name with a gentle, yet strong, character.
